Should you put a comma before because? She was late, because there was lots
of traffic. (I was taught that this was incorrect, but have seen several
textbooks use it this way recently.)
---------------------------------------------------------------
It depends on whether the subordinate statement is important.
eg
Q - Why was she late?
A - She was late because there was lots of traffic.
eg
Q - Was she early or late?
A - She was late, because there was lots of traffic.
It might help you to consider that a comma represents a pause in speaking.
Try saying your senetnce aloud, and see if you pause. (I know this is not
easy if English is not your native language. )
